Reliable media so far

Verbatim 4.7 GB 16X DVD+R 100 Packs Spindle Disc Model 95098
Verbatim 4.7 GB 16X DVD+R 100 Packs Spindle Disc Model 95098

Pros: Since the demise of Taiyo Yuden, need reliable media for archiving photos, video and sound. Have burned 200 of these so far with very few failures. I always burn at slowest speed that my burner supports (typically 8x).

Cons: Time will tell whether the media is still readable. I have other 15-year-old Verbatim CD-R and DVD-R that still read OK.

Overall Review: Recommend.

Works on Linux

StarTech.com ICUSBAUDIO7 7.1 Channels 48KHz USB Interface Stereo Audio Adapter External Sound Card
StarTech.com ICUSBAUDIO7 7.1 Channels 48KHz USB Interface Stereo Audio Adapter External Sound Card

Pros: The description doesn't say yes or no to Linux, so it was a gamble. Purchased for a Lenovo T520 running Ubuntu whose right channel doesn't work, either internal or external speakers. Plugged it in, went to audio settings, hardware tab, selected it, and now have sound in both speakers.

Cons: As far as reliability, none yet. Not sure how one would get 7.1 sound out of it - where would you connect the other speakers?

Overall Review: Recommend.

Good countertop induction cooker

Hamilton Beach 34102 Portable Induction Cooktop
Hamilton Beach 34102 Portable Induction Cooktop

Pros: Next best thing to gas (almost) Heats up quickly and efficiently. I have had it for several years and it works well.

Cons: Very loud fan. On lowest two settings, it "pulses" - turns on heat for a few seconds, turns off for a few seconds. If you are trying to simmer something like a stew, it will boil, stop, boil, stop, etc. Too easy to accidentally push buttons like "lock" and "timer" and no apparent way to cancel, need to reboot.

Overall Review: If buying again, I would look for one with better heat regulation.

Eject mechanism much too flimsy

SilverStone SST-FP510 5.25" to 2.5" and 3.5" Hot-swap Drive Bay Adapter
SilverStone SST-FP510 5.25" to 2.5" and 3.5" Hot-swap Drive Bay Adapter

Pros: Accommodates both 2.5 and 3.5 disks in one 5.25 bay. Has extra USB3 ports.

Cons: I inserted a 2.5" disk, and it got stuck, would not eject with moderate force on the lever. Removed the cover from the unit and manually ejected the disk. If I had used more force on the plastic lever, it would have broken - the whole eject mechanism is cheap plastic. I've used other mobile racks and they are much better. Not as important, but the USB cable is much too short to reach any port on my computer's motherboard in my full tower case, useless for me.

Overall Review: Find another mobile rack.
